Stock ID #223775 This fascinating and colourfully illustrated sugoroku game was published in 1935, at the height of the textile industry in Notogawa, a town on the shore of Lake Biwa. Around the time of the game’s publication, the area had become a thriving textile centre. As many of those employed in the industry were young women, the sugoroku features businesses likely to appeal to them, including cosmetics shops, kimono shops and a photographic studio. The game was therefore both an entertaining pastime and a form of advertising, encouraging consumerism among young women with their own income.
The textile industry later declined, and the factory finally closed around 2000. Today, Notogawa is a quiet small town with only a few shops remaining.
